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0950746 70925070586 4344287156
360 265217090
360 265217090
206 79706944 510046 49004
All about undefined
Interested in learning more?
360 265217090
206 79706944 510046 49004
See more
7401002540 253679545 09385640
7913330190 547663 276105848 173053
See more
5612 516856
40835 142147906 6810875
See more